La Roche NE climb
This short, power-hike climb rises above La Roche in Provence-Alpes-Côte d'Azur. The nearest named summit, Le Caïre Gros at 2,087 m, is 522 m away. At 2.7 TEP it sits in the easier half of the catalogue. Expect 13 to 22 minutes. Its steepest 500 metres run at 20.5% and start 909 m in, so the worst of it lands when you are already committed. The path is graded easy hiking: the effort is in your lungs, not your footing. Northeast-facing: morning sun only, and snow lingers into spring.
